Hotel & Restaurant De Arendshoeve, located at Molenlaan 14 in Bergambacht, presents itself as an establishment that combines the tranquility of the Dutch polder landscape with the luxury of a modern hotel and restaurant concept. With an average rating of 4.2 stars based on hundreds of reviews, this property's reputation reflects a clear dichotomy: on the one hand, the aesthetic appeal and the promise of high-quality facilities, and on the other, the inconsistent operational execution that potential guests must observe.

The Physical Presentation and the Basis of the Stay

Upon arrival, the setting is immediately striking. The complex is situated in what is described as idyllic surroundings, surrounded by polder landscapes and a rose garden, suggesting a certain degree of relaxation even before setting foot in the lobby. This is a significant advantage for travelers seeking a peaceful base for hiking and cycling in the Groene Hart region, and who appreciate the proximity of cities like Gouda and Rotterdam without experiencing the immediate hustle and bustle. The facilities offered are reminiscent of a small-scale resort , with an indoor pool, a fitness center, and various saunas, including an infrared cabin and a whirlpool.

Comfort and Amenities in the Rooms

The rooms are generally described as spacious and equipped with modern furnishings. There are indications that different room categories are available, possibly with varying sizes (30 m² for Standard and 50 m² for Luxury Rooms), increasing guest choice. The presence of a private bathroom, flat-screen TV, and, according to external sources, comfortable box-spring beds and sometimes a king-size bed, contribute to a comfortable stay. The linens are even praised as being impeccably maintained. All this places De Arendshoeve clearly above the level of a simple guesthouse or inn ; it strives for a higher standard of hospedaje.

Another significant advantage for anyone traveling by car is the ample, free parking. Furthermore, accessibility is a plus, with a wheelchair-accessible entrance, indicating that management is considering a broader range of accommodations .

The Double-Edged Sword: Durability vs. Ease of Use

A crucial factor influencing the guest experience is the establishment's official Green Key status . While this is a commendable recognition of ecological efforts, it has a direct impact on guestroom comfort. A recurring complaint is the minimal water pressure in the restrooms, such as the spacious sink and shower. Guests noted that the faucets and showerheads weren't optimally adapted to this low pressure, causing water to drain down the back of the sink. This is a direct trade-off a potential visitor must make: they accept a potential inconvenience during their stay in exchange for a more environmentally conscious hotel .

Moreover, the promise of Wi-Fi access hasn't been universally fulfilled. While common areas appear to be connected, individual rooms were found to function as "dead zones," a significant drawback for the modern traveler who relies on connectivity, whether seeking business accommodation or a relaxing vacation home experience.

The Gastronomic Experience: From Banquet Hall to Brasserie

The restaurant section of De Arendshoeve appears to be a strong asset. Reviews of the wedding catering emphasize excellent service, where guests were "taken care of at every turn," and there was much positive feedback about the delicious food served in the brasserie. This indicates a competence in organizing and executing larger, important events in atmospheric venues.

The regular gastronomic focus, featuring French specialties and the use of regional products, sounds promising. The lunch menu was considered varied and the portions generous. This suggests the restaurant could be a quality anchor within the hotel.

Inconsistencies in Food & Beverage Service

The culinary experience, however, also has its rough edges. During a Christmas dinner, a significant degree of chaos and a downward trend in presentation were noted, with complaints about cheap presentation methods (such as plastic containers for amuse-bouches) and a lack of explanation of the dishes. The use of what appeared to be inexperienced student staff was cited as the cause of these shortcomings, a stark contrast to the professional impression the hotel conveys elsewhere. Even at breakfast, although the offerings were described as "well-prepared," the variety was perceived as limited, and the breakfast staff sometimes lacked the necessary friendliness.

Operational Challenges and Complaints Management

The most significant pitfalls at De Arendshoeve appear to be related to operational consistency, especially during peak hours. One guest described a check-in experience where, despite the presence of two parties, the hotel bell was repeatedly ignored and only after a long wait was they helped by a staff member who walked past. This points to a potential staff shortage or inadequate triage of front desk tasks when the restaurant or events seem to take priority.

Furthermore, serious privacy and complaint handling issues were reported. The fact that a room number was given to other guests without permission is a serious violation of the privacy expectations one has at a property of this caliber. The reception's response to this report—"We'll make a note of it and pass it on"—is considered inadequate by the guest in question. This lack of decisiveness in complaint management can seriously damage the overall perception of the quality of the stay, regardless of the spaciousness of the rooms or the well-functioning pool.
